Toyota has announced a strategic partnership with Volvo and Daimler Truck to accelerate the development of hydrogen fuel cell technology for heavy-duty transport, aiming to lead the way in decarbonising the transport sector. This move is expected to have a significant impact on the global trucking industry, with the potential to reduce greenhouse gas emissions by up to 90%.
Hydrogen Fuel Cell Technology
Hydrogen fuel cell technology has been gaining traction in recent years, with many companies investing heavily in research and development. According to the International Energy Agency, hydrogen fuel cell technology has the potential to play a key role in the transition to a low-carbon economy.
The partnership between Toyota, Volvo, and Daimler Truck is expected to drive innovation and reduce costs in the development of hydrogen fuel cell technology. The companies will work together to develop a range of hydrogen fuel cell products, including trucks, buses, and trains.
